IIS Configuration: Set up IIS for a Game Developer Legal Advice Service
As a game developer, you understand the importance of legal advice to protect your intellectual property and navigate the complex world of copyright and licensing. To provide a seamless and secure legal advice service to game developers, it is crucial to have a well-configured web server. In this article, we will guide you through the process of setting up Internet Information Services (IIS) for a game developer legal advice service.
Step 1: Install IIS
The first step is to install IIS on your server. If you are using a Windows server, IIS is included as a feature that can be enabled through the Server Manager. Simply navigate to the Server Manager, select "Add Roles and Features," and follow the wizard to install IIS.
Step 2: Configure IIS for Web Applications
Once IIS is installed, you need to configure it to host your web applications. Here are the key steps:
1. Create a Website
Start by creating a new website in IIS. Specify a unique name, select the appropriate IP address and port, and choose a physical path where your web application files will be stored.
2. Configure Application Pools
Application pools isolate your web applications, providing better security and performance. Create a new application pool for your legal advice service and assign it to your website. Adjust the pool settings, such as the .NET version and pipeline mode, based on your application requirements.
3. Set up Virtual Directories
If your legal advice service requires additional resources or files, you can set up virtual directories within your website. This allows you to organize and access these resources easily.
4. Enable SSL/TLS
Security is paramount when dealing with legal advice and sensitive information. Enable SSL/TLS on your website to encrypt the communication between your clients and the server. Obtain an SSL certificate from a trusted certificate authority and bind it to your website.
Step 3: Configure IIS for Database Connectivity
Many legal advice services rely on databases to store and retrieve information. To configure IIS for database connectivity, follow these steps:
1. Install Database Server
Choose a suitable database server, such as Microsoft SQL Server or MySQL, and install it on your server. Ensure that the database server is properly configured and accessible.
2. Configure Connection Strings
In your web application's configuration files, specify the connection strings to connect to the database server. Include the necessary credentials and connection details to establish a secure and reliable connection.
3. Test Database Connectivity
Before deploying your legal advice service, thoroughly test the database connectivity to ensure that your web application can communicate with the database server seamlessly.
Step 4: Test and Monitor Your Legal Advice Service
After configuring IIS for your game developer legal advice service, it is crucial to thoroughly test and monitor its performance. Regularly check for any errors, monitor server resources, and optimize your web application for better performance.
Summary
Setting up IIS for a game developer legal advice service is a critical step in providing a secure and reliable platform for game developers to seek legal guidance. By following the steps outlined in this article, you can configure IIS to host your web applications, enable SSL/TLS for secure communication, establish database connectivity, and ensure optimal performance. For more information on Server.HK's VPS hosting solutions, visit server.hk.